The hexadecimal color code #EB6644 corresponds to the code RGB( 235, 102, 68 ). It's a shade of Red. This color is a combination of red (at 0,92 level), green (at 0,40 level) and blue (at 0,27 level). Its brightness is 59% and its saturation is 80%. It is composed of red at 58%, green at 25% and blue at 16%.
